编程自学网站建设需要什么

fiy 其他 3

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    要建设一个编程自学网站,需要以下几个方面的内容:

    1. 课程内容:编程自学网站的核心是提供丰富的课程内容,包括各种编程语言、框架、工具等的教学。可以根据不同的学习阶段和兴趣,设计不同的课程模块,例如初级入门、中级进阶、高级专业等。每个课程模块需要有清晰的目标和学习路径,以及详细的课程大纲和教学资源。

    2. 学习工具:为了帮助学员更好地进行编程学习,需要提供一些学习工具,例如在线代码编辑器、调试器、版本控制工具等。这些工具可以让学员在网站上直接进行编程实践,提高学习效果和实践能力。

    3. 互动社区:编程学习是一个交流和分享的过程,因此需要建立一个互动社区,让学员可以在网站上相互交流和学习。社区可以包括讨论区、问答平台、博客文章等,学员可以在这里提问、解答问题、分享心得和经验。同时,也可以邀请一些优秀的编程专家或者导师参与社区,提供指导和答疑服务。

    4. 数据统计和评估:为了更好地了解学员的学习情况和进展,需要建立一套数据统计和评估系统。可以通过学员的学习记录、作业提交情况、在线测试等方式,对学员的学习情况进行评估和反馈。同时,也可以根据学员的学习数据,提供个性化的学习推荐和建议,帮助学员更好地制定学习计划和目标。

    5. 用户支持和服务:建设一个编程自学网站需要提供良好的用户支持和服务。可以设立在线客服系统,解答学员的问题和疑惑。同时,也可以提供一些学习资源和教程,帮助学员更好地使用网站和学习工具。

    总之,要建设一个成功的编程自学网站,需要有丰富的课程内容、优秀的学习工具、活跃的互动社区、有效的数据统计和评估系统,以及良好的用户支持和服务。同时,也需要不断更新和改进网站的内容和功能,以适应不同学员的需求和学习方式。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    编程自学网站的建设需要以下几点:

    1. 网站设计和开发:建设一个自学网站需要有专业的网站设计和开发团队。他们需要有丰富的网站设计和开发经验,能够根据用户需求设计出直观、易用的界面,并且能够实现各种功能模块的开发和集成。

    2. 服务器和域名:建设一个自学网站需要有一台稳定的服务器来存储网站的数据和文件,并提供访问服务。此外,还需要一个与网站内容相关的域名,方便用户访问网站。

    3. 前端和后端技术:建设一个自学网站需要有前端和后端技术的支持。前端技术包括HTML、CSS、JavaScript等,用于实现网站的用户界面和交互效果。后端技术包括数据库管理、服务器端编程等,用于处理网站的数据存储和业务逻辑。

    4. 学习资源:自学网站的建设需要提供丰富的学习资源,包括教程、课程、实例代码等。这些学习资源需要经过精心策划和整理,以满足不同用户的学习需求。

    5. 用户交互和社区功能:自学网站的建设需要提供用户交互和社区功能,如用户注册、登录、评论、分享等。这些功能能够增加用户的参与度,促进学习者之间的互动和交流。

    总结起来,建设一个编程自学网站需要有专业的网站设计和开发团队,稳定的服务器和域名,前端和后端技术的支持,丰富的学习资源,以及用户交互和社区功能。这些要素的有机结合能够提供一个优质的自学平台,帮助用户快速、高效地学习编程知识。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    要建设一个编程自学网站,需要以下几个方面的内容和步骤:

    1. 确定网站的目标和定位
      首先,你需要明确网站的目标和定位。是为初学者提供基础知识,还是为进阶学习者提供高级教程?确定好目标和定位后,才能更好地规划网站的内容和结构。

    2. 设计网站的结构和布局
      接下来,你需要设计网站的结构和布局。这包括确定网站的主页、课程分类、课程详情页面等等。考虑到用户的体验,应该保持网站的导航简洁明了,让用户能够轻松找到所需的课程。

    3. 制作网站的UI设计
      UI设计是网站的外观和用户界面的设计。你可以选择使用设计软件(如Photoshop、Sketch等)进行设计,或者使用在线设计工具(如Figma、Canva等)。在设计过程中,要注意保持网站的整体风格一致,使用户能够轻松上手。

    4. 编写网站的前端代码
      接下来,你需要编写网站的前端代码。前端代码主要使用HTML、CSS和JavaScript来实现网站的页面效果和交互功能。你可以使用现有的前端框架(如Bootstrap、Vue.js等)来加速开发过程。

    5. 开发网站的后端功能
      如果你的网站需要用户注册、登录、购买课程等功能,那么你需要开发网站的后端功能。后端开发可以使用各种编程语言和框架,如Python的Django、Ruby的Rails等。你需要设计数据库结构、编写API接口等。

    6. 准备教程内容和学习资源
      一个编程自学网站的核心是提供丰富的教程内容和学习资源。你可以编写教程文章、制作视频教程、提供在线编程练习等。确保你的教程内容能够满足不同层次的学习者需求,并尽量提供实践项目和案例。

    7. 进行测试和优化
      在网站建设完成后,需要进行测试和优化。测试可以包括功能测试、性能测试、兼容性测试等。根据测试结果,进行相应的优化,确保网站的稳定性和用户体验。

    8. 上线和推广
      最后,将网站部署到服务器上,上线运行。同时,进行网站的推广,可以通过SEO优化、社交媒体推广、广告投放等方式来吸引用户。

    总之,建设一个编程自学网站需要明确目标和定位、设计网站结构和布局、制作UI设计、编写前端代码、开发后端功能、准备教程内容和学习资源、进行测试和优化、上线和推广等步骤。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部